Every time I head out to worship I notice people gathering at their own individual places of worship. Some places of Christian worship are literally next door to each other. And I cannot help but to wonder if God is pleased with that. My soul feels sickened at witnessing such ecclesiastical division.
Based only on my own years of personal observations and years of in-depth investigation, I have come to the conclusion that the majority of the segregation and prejudice among some Christian worshipers and churches is steeped in Pride, Arrogance and Ignorance. Some are just too prideful in their organizational positions, titles and power to admit that they are in error and some are just too arrogant and self-absorbed to change and others just don’t care to know any better (willful ignorance). And of course there are those motivated by greed to maintain the status quo for personal gain, honor and prestige.
Thus, we can’t all just get along nor can we all worship together as One Body of Christ.
It is a sad day in Christendom when believer are divided by a denominational fence and an erroneous way of thinking and believing. I fear that many have already received the Mark (sign) of the Beast and just aren’t aware of it.
As the end-time slowly approaches and unveils its prophecies, I issue this challenge to all saints of God.
Make an effort to close the gap between ourselves and heal wounds and nurture the idea of unity in the Christian community.
Stop trying to separate and divide ourselves here on earth. We are not that smart or astute to the things of God as to be able to discern who is righteous and who is wicked. The devil imitates a saint so well that it is almost impossible to tell one from the other. As Matthew 13:27-30 indicates, God Will Do The Dividing – not us.
Stand As One In the Spirit Of Christ As Best You Can In This World Of Divisional Christianity.
I Personally Practice This By Visiting and Sharing In Worship In As Many Worship Places As I am Welcomed and Invited to – trying to show myself as friendly as possible without violating the integrity of my moral conscious or the Eternal Commands of God. (Romans 12:18)

If a brother or sister is without clothing and in need of daily food and one of you says to them, “Go in peace, be warmed and be filled,” and yet you do not give them what is necessary for their body, what use is that? Even so faith, if it has no works, is dead, being by itself.…” ~ James 2:15-17
It is a habit of many believers to say to each other “Be Blessed” or “Have a Blessed Day.” And these are all fine expressions of good will. But sometimes folks need more than just goodwill. They need the goods.
Without the “goods” many folks cannot eat, buy medicines, go to the doctor, get dental work, pay rent, care for an elderly loved one or do any of the needed things in life. And many of these needful folks may not look needful or distressed or in want.
Parenthetically speaking, the Bible doesn’t require the needy to look needy or behave in any special way or be deserving.
However, the Word of God requires that our faith be demonstrated by meeting their needs. And I believe that those of us who are gifted with the genuine Holy Spirit of God will be led by God to give to others in order to relief their needs, sooth their pains and ease their sufferings and burdens. (Romans 8:14)
The Word of God challenges those of us who have the means, resources and the Faith to share our worldly goods with those who are in need, especially those who are of the household of Faith. (Galatians 6:9-10 and 1 John 3:17)
“Real Love and Caring requires more than just preaching and teaching, eloquent speech and flattering platitudes. It must cost us something.” (Bishop O.W. Prince)
